Brazilian Diet Pills - New Diet Fad Causing Serious Health Issues

Filed under: Dietary Supplements, Herbal Supplements — EatingToLive @ 9:15 pm

nyone familiar with the latest diet pills and methods has probably heard of the latest concern (or frenzy) on the weightless market: Brazilian Diet Pills. Brazilian Diet Pills, specifically certain brands, seem to have been wreaking havoc on people’s health around the world. And yet people are still searching for them on the internet in hopes of shedding weight unusually fast. Let’s start from the beginning. A Brazilian company began marketing a particular “all natural” diet pill which had recommended dosages of a specific color coded pill to be taken in the morning, and a specific color coded pill to be taken at night. The dosages are varied according to where you are in your weight loss goals, as well as what your individual preferences or health issue are. These diet pills are still marketed as a “Magic Pill”. We all know there is no such thing. We want to believe that, which is why this product has seen some interest, but it quite simply is not true - and not without its price. My prediction is, the FDA will get wind of this fairly soon, and put a ban or strict limitations on this product, just as they did with Ephedra. The signs are all around. Women are reporting on forums that people they know have taken the Brazilian Diet Pill and while they have dropped significant amounts of weight in a short period, many people have suffered fainting spells, heart palpitations and even cardiac arrests, presumably linked to the ingestion of this weightless product. An analysis on the pills has shown trace amounts of illegal amphetamines, as well as prescription antidepressants and even a tranquilizer in the night time pills, to counteract the effects of the speed you’ve taken during the day in the daytime formula, so that you can actually sleep. The really sad part of this is, the product is marketed as “Blended with Natural Herbs from the reinforced”, when in fact chemical analysis has shown man made and extremely dangerous and volatile substances.

McDonalds…Everyone’s Guilty Pleasure

Filed under: Health News — EatingToLive @ 9:55 pm

McDonalds and Nutrition - an Oxymoron or Not? The ever popular, omnipotent McDonalds fast food chain has been trying for a few years now to mend the fences with activists and public service groups who protest the chain’s marketing of nutritionally void food. In the wake of lots of bad publicity, and a negative documentary profiling the adverse health effects McDonalds menu can have on ones health, the fast food giant is desperately trying to regain public approval. But is it working? And do most people care? Well, the answer to one of those questions is that while most people who go to McDonalds know what they are getting, and don’t mind that it doesn’t offer much in the way of waist-conscious fare, the new company-initiated push for a nutritionally responsible menu and labeling seems to be falling on deaf ears for the most part. For example, the fast food giant recently unveiled its new nutritional information packaging at the winter Olympic games in an effort to gain back some of the perceived public trust. Public trust that had been lost through a wave of Supersize critcism, a tell-all documentary (that really told us all what we already knew deep down anyways about consuming fast food) and an increasingly health conscious society. But does society really want them to or ask them to be more nutritionally responsible, or even be politically correct? Aside from the ever present protesters crusading for better food offerings to the general public, does the ACTUAL general public really want this - from McDonalds? I don’t know about you, but when I go to McDonalds, which is very seldom since I do try to watch what I eat, I fully expect to get a very tasty Big Mac or Double Cheeseburger with a Super Size order of fries, enjoy every minute of this guilty pleasure, and then be on my merry way to eating healthy the next day.
